Sorting copies using the ADF7
You can sort multiple copies. Pages will be
stacked in the order 321, 321, 321, and so on.
a Press (COPY).
b Load your document.
c Enter the number of copies you want.
d Press a or b to choose Stack/Sort.
e Press d or c to choose Sort.
Press OK.
f If you do not want to change additional
settings, press Mono Start or
Colour Start.
Note
Fit to Page, Page Layout and
Book Copy are not available with Sort.
Adjusting Density 7
You can adjust the copy density to make
copies darker or lighter.
a Press (COPY).
b Load your document.
c Enter the number of copies you want.
d Press a or b to choose Density.
e Press d or c to make a lighter or darker
copy.
Press OK.
f If you do not want to change additional
settings, press Mono Start or
Colour Start.
Ink Save Mode 7
Ink Save Mode can help you save ink. The
machine prints the colours lighter and
emphasises the outlines of the images as
shown below:
The amount of ink saved will vary depending
on the document.

a Press (COPY).
b Load your document.
c Enter the number of copies you want.
d Press a or b to choose
Ink Save Mode.
e Press d or c to choose On (or Off).
Press OK.
